  1. PQexecPrepared - PostgreSQL 7.4.1

    Theo Kramer <theo@flame.co.za> — 2004-04-20T15:45:41Z

    Hi
    
    I am having a problem with PQexecPrepared() as follows (derived from
    testlibpq3.c)
    
    PQexec(conn, 
       "PREPARE S0000123_000 (text) AS SELECT * from test1 WHERE t = $1");
    
    When invoking PQexecPrepared() I get the following message from the
    backend
    
    ERROR:  prepared statement "S0000123_0000" does not exist
    
    
    Yet if I use 
    
    PQexec(conn, "EXECUTE S0000123_0000 ('ho there')");
    
    instead of PQexecPrepared() then all works perfectly.
    
    Sounds like a bug to me...?
